@charset "utf-8";

/* ________________________________________________ => BODY */

body { font: normal 11px Arial, Helvetica, sans-serif; text-align: center; color: #a7a1a5; margin: 50px 0px 20px; padding: 0px; background: #f4f4f4 url(../gfx/background.jpg) no-repeat center top; }
#container { padding: 0px 0px 40px; text-align: center; width: 944px; background: #3f2a30 url(../gfx/bg_container.jpg) no-repeat; margin-top: 0px; margin-right: auto; margin-left: auto; }
#container1 { padding: 0px 20px; width: 950px; text-align: center; background: url(../gfx/bg_container.jpg) no-repeat; margin: 0px auto; }
#wrapper{ text-align: left; margin: 0px; padding: 0px; }
#wrapper1{ text-align: left; margin: 0px; padding: 35px 0px 35px 30px; }
.floatleft { float: left; margin: 0px; padding: 0px; }
.floatright { float:right;}
.clearfloat {clear:both;}
.images { margin-left: 7px; }

/* ________________________________________________ => HEADER */

#header{ text-align: left; margin: 0px; padding: 0px; height: 431px; }
#logo{ width: 293px; margin: 0px; padding: 0px; height: 79px; float: left; }
#menu{ text-align: left; height: 22px; margin: 0px; padding: 0px; width: 950px; background: url(../gfx/menu.gif) no-repeat; }
#top1 { text-align: left; height: 97px; }
#top2 { text-align: left; margin: 10px 0px 0px; padding: 0px; height: 343px; width: 944px; float: left; background: #000000; }
#top3 { height: 52px; text-align: left; width: 129px; float: left; background: url(../gfx/bg_top.jpg) no-repeat 0px 21px; padding-top: 26px; padding-left: 63px; font-size: 18px; letter-spacing: -1px; }
#top4 { text-align: left; margin: 0px; padding: 0px 0px 0px 1px; height: 25px; }
#top5 { text-align: left; margin: 0px; padding: 53px 0px 0px 340px; height: 43px; z-index: 2; }
#top6 { height: 91px; padding: 0px 0px 0px 340px; }
#top7 { margin: 0px; padding: 0px 0px 0px 340px; height: 68px; }
#top8 { height: 92px; padding-left: 302px; }
#top9 { height: 90px; width: 219px; padding-top: 2px; float: left; }
#top10 { height: 90px; width: 219px; padding-top: 2px; float: left; margin-left: 10px; }
#top11 { height: 90px; width: 218px; padding-top: 2px; float: left; margin-left: 10px; }
#top12 { height: 31px; background: #1b1813 url(../gfx/visuel3.jpg) no-repeat; float: left; width: 193px; padding-top: 71px; padding-left: 8px; margin-left: 19px; }
.xiti { border-top-width: 0px; border-right-width: 0px; border-bottom-width: 0px; border-left-width: 0px; float: left; padding: 0px; margin: 20px 0px 0px -318px; }
.flash { font-size: 10px; color: #454d55; padding: 1px 0px 5px 25px; float: right; background: url(../gfx/icons/ico_flash.gif) no-repeat; margin: 6px 188px 0px 0px; }

/* ________________________________________________ => 	RIGHT */

#right { text-align: justify; width: 168px; float: right; margin: 0px 40px 0px 0px; padding: 0px; }
#right1 { height: 42px; font-size: 11px; color: #FFFFFF; }
#right2 { }
#right3 { text-align: justify; font-size: 11px; color: #4e4945; background: url(../gfx/bg_right3.jpg) no-repeat; height: 105px; margin-top: 10px; }
#right4 { height: 46px; padding-top: 14px; padding-left: 14px; font-size: 18px; font-style: italic; text-transform: capitalize; color: #FFFFFF; }
#right5 { height: 45px; padding-top: 20px; font-size: 24px; font-weight: bold; color: #FFFFFF; letter-spacing: -1px; text-align: left; text-transform: uppercase; padding-left: 14px; }
/* ________________________________________________ => 	LEFT */

#left { text-align: left; width: 286px; float: left; overflow: hidden; margin: 0px; padding: 0px 0px 0px; }
#left1 { height: 184px; line-height: 16px; margin: 0px; padding: 0px; width: 286px; background: url(../gfx/visuel3.jpg) no-repeat; }
#left2 { cursor: pointer; height: 77px; background: url(../gfx/bg_left2.jpg) no-repeat; color: #505d60; text-align: right; margin-right: 23px; margin-top: 16px; padding: 8px 15px 0px 0px; font-size: 12px; }
#left3 { cursor: pointer; height: 77px; background: url(../gfx/bg_left3.jpg) no-repeat; color: #505d60; text-align: right; margin-right: 23px; margin-top: 20px; padding: 8px 15px 0px 0px; font-size: 12px; }
#left4 { background: url(../gfx/bg_left4.jpg) no-repeat; text-align: left; height: 51px; padding-top: 25px; padding-left: 19px; }
#left5 { color: #505d60; background: #ccd9e1; padding-bottom: 30px; }

/* ________________________________________________ => CENTER */

#content{ margin: 0px 260px 0px 286px; padding: 0px; }
#content1{ text-align: justify; padding-top: 0px; height: 37px; padding-left: 0px; margin: 0px; }
#content2{ padding-left: 2px; height: 41px; padding-top: 4px; }
#content3{ text-align: justify; font-size: 11px; padding-left: 4px; }
#content4{ font-size: 11px; background: #FFFFFF; text-align: justify; height: 40px; width: 384px; margin: 30px 0px 0px 37px; padding-top: 12px; padding-left: 12px; }
#content5{ padding-top: 10px; text-align: justify; font-size: 11px; padding-right: 20px; padding-left: 10px; float:left;}
/* ________________________________________________ => FOOTER */

#footer { text-align: left; color: #47373e; font-size: 10px; margin: 0px auto; width: 944px; padding: 12px 0px 20px; }
#footer a { color:#7f7e7c; padding-right: 10px; padding-left: 10px; font-size: 10px; }
#footer a:hover {text-decoration:underline;}
#footer1 { text-align: left; background: #F1F0EE url(../gfx/bottom.jpg) no-repeat; height: 49px; margin: 0px; padding: 0px; }
#footer2 { text-align: left; height: 33px; padding-top: 20px; padding-right: 0px; padding-left: 20px; }
#footer3 { width: 860px; height: 40px; padding-top: 10px; padding-right: 20px; padding-left: 20px; }
#copyright { float: right; height: 16px; width: 80px; margin-top: 0px; margin-right: 10px; }
.basref 
{
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 7px;
	font-style: normal;
	font-weigh: normal; 
	color: #000000;
	padding-left: 125px;
	padding-right: 125px;
	text-align: center;
	padding-top:50px;
}
